Problem<br>3x - 12 = 48​
Liula [17]

Answer:

x = 20

Step-by-step explanation:

To solve this, your goal should be to get x by itself in front of the equal sign. To do this, first add 12 to both sides of the equal sign. This gets rid of the -12 since -12 + 12 = 0.

3x - 12 + 12 = 48 + 12

3x = 60

The last step is to divide 3 from both sides.

3x / 3 = x.

60 / 3 = 20.

This leaves you with x = 20 which is the answer.
